summ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authoreugene2024-04-26 23:39:53 +0300
committereugene2024-04-26 23:39:53 +0300
commitb592b35ddba5cc79012f2822118a629e835ede53 (patch)
tree175f924fb09453693a37f94b7242ee3aefe22b24
parentcd2c327d870ce47e704899f5659afec36587fefb (diff)
downloadaur-b592b35ddba5cc79012f2822118a629e835ede53.tar.gz
disable build of shaderc related tools
-rw-r--r--.SRCINFO1
-rw-r--r--PKGBUILD5
2 files changed, 4 insertions, 2 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 4d490660ffdb..98e988697ee9 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-16,7 +16,6 @@ pkgbase = duckstation-git
makedepends = qt6-wayland
makedepends = libdrm
makedepends = libpulse
- makedepends = libwebp
makedepends = alsa-lib
makedepends = sndio
makedepends = ninja
diff --git a/PKGBUILD b/PKGBUILD
index 3d1af7a84c15..8c398002024e 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-38,7 +38,6 @@ makedepends=(
qt6-wayland
libdrm
libpulse
- libwebp
alsa-lib
sndio
ninja
@@ -102,6 +101,10 @@ build() {
-DSHADERC_SKIP_TESTS=ON \
-DSHADERC_SKIP_EXAMPLES=ON \
-DSHADERC_SKIP_COPYRIGHT_CHECK=ON \
+ -DENABLE_GLSLANG_BINARIES=OFF \
+ -DENABLE_SPVREMAPPER=OFF \
+ -DSPIRV_TOOLS_LIBRARY_TYPE=STATIC \
+ -DSPIRV_SKIP_EXECUTABLES=ON \
-G Ninja
cmake --build build --parallel
cmake --install build